Gujarat Police Recruitment Board (GPRB) has released a notification for 200+ Group D (Class 4) posts at Gujarat Police Headquarters, Ahmedabad and other units. These include roles like Peon, Cook, Washerman, Mali, and Watchman.

Eligibility Criteria
| Criteria | Details |
|---|---|
| Nationality | Indian Citizen / Gujarat Domicile Preferred |
| Age Limit | 18–33 Years (as on 1 April 2026) |
| Age Relaxation | SC/ST: 5 Years, OBC: 3 Years |
| Experience | Not Mandatory |
Educational Qualification
| Post Name | Qualification |
|---|---|
| Peon (Class 4) | 5th or 8th Pass |
| Cook | 5th/8th Pass + Cooking Skills (ITI preferred) |
| Washerman | Basic Education + Practical Knowledge |
| Mali (Gardener) | 5th/8th Pass (Gardening knowledge preferred) |
| Watchman / Others | Basic Education |
Application Fees
- General / OBC: ₹100
- SC / ST: ₹50
- Female: ₹0 (Expected – confirm in notification)
- Payment Mode: Online (Debit Card / Net Banking / UPI)
Selection Process
The selection process is simple and based on merit:
- Written Exam (100 Marks – MCQ based)
- Skill Test (Post-specific practical test)
- Document Verification
- Medical Examination
Note: There is no Physical Efficiency Test (PET).
